Field of work
Teaches various subjects in physical education teacher training.
Currently researching school-based physical activity and I am involved in several national and international research and development projects, including Active Smarter Kids (ASK), School in Motion (ScIM), Activating Classroom Teachers (ACTivate) and Center for Physically Active Learning (SEFAL)
